This is the first English-language biography of Fanny Mendelssohn, the older sister of Felix Mendelssohn and a gifted composer and pianist in her own right. Under pressure to neglect her talents in favor of her brother, Fanny stifled her career, and most of her 400 compositions have only recently become known. HARDCOVER

I read this in German under the title "Die verkannte Schwester". A fascinating study of tragic sexism and the subsequent repression of a world-class composer. Luckily for us, even though she wasn't allowed to pursue a career as a musician or composer, it didn't stop her from composing wonderful music for us to enjoy today.
